Block 1511156

d92e393ea68a571c02ed786b7e7e47966f99f590e36e407a5c12a00ac7f0fee7
Transactions1
Height1511156
Confirmations3909418
TimestampFri, 16 Dec 2016 17:41:52 UTC
Size (bytes)249
Version2
Merkle Rootb1617337714fc349bc54ef814cfc4ce0173046ce094c0dbae9c18deff8be1b3a
Nonce3951043776
Bits1c1b4440
Difficulty9.388632212313313

Transactions

No Inputs (Newly Generated Coins)
Fee: 0 FTC
3909418 Confirmations80 FTC